Eto Itọsọna
1. Fifi sori batiri
The QUI Presentation Clicker requires one AAA battery for operation. To install:
- Gently slide open the battery compartment cover located on the back of the remote.
- Insert one AAA battery, ensuring the polarity (+/-) matches the indicators inside the compartment.
- Pa ideri batiri naa ni aabo.

2. Connecting the USB Receiver (Plug & Play)
The remote uses a 2.4GHz wireless USB receiver for connection. No software installation is required.
- Carefully remove the USB receiver from its storage slot within the remote's battery compartment.
- Plug the USB receiver into an available USB port on your computer (laptop, desktop, electronic whiteboard, or projector).
- The computer should automatically detect and install the necessary drivers. This process may take a few seconds.
- Once installed, turn on the remote using the power switch located on its side. The remote is now ready for use.

Awọn ilana Iṣiṣẹ
The QUI Presentation Clicker offers intuitive controls for a smooth presentation experience.
Awọn iṣẹ bọtini:
- Page Up/Next Slide (▲): Press to advance to the next slide or scroll up.
- Page Down/Previous Slide (▼): Press to go back to the previous slide or scroll down.
- Laser Pointer (☀): Press and hold to activate the red laser pointer. Release to turn off.
- Full/Black Screen (□): Press to toggle between full screen mode and a black screen.
- Power Switch (On/Off): Slide to turn the remote on or off, conserving battery life when not in use.

Itoju
- Ninu: Use a soft, dry cloth to clean the surface of the remote. Avoid using harsh chemicals or abrasive materials.
- Rirọpo Batiri: Replace the AAA battery when the remote's performance degrades or the indicator light (if present) signals low power. Always dispose of used batteries responsibly.
- Ibi ipamọ: When not in use, turn off the remote and store the USB receiver inside its designated slot to prevent loss. Keep the device in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ight and extreme temperatures.
Laasigbotitusita
| Isoro | Ojutu |
|---|---|
| Latọna jijin ko dahun. | 1. Ensure the remote is turned on. 2. Check if the AAA battery is inserted correctly and has sufficient charge. Replace if necessary. 3. Verify the USB receiver is securely plugged into the computer's USB port. 4. Try plugging the USB receiver into a different USB port. |
| Laser pointer is not working. | 1. Ensure the remote is turned on. 2. Press and hold the laser pointer button firmly. 3. Check battery level. |
| Slides are not advancing/going back. | 1. Ensure the USB receiver is properly connected and recognized by the computer. 2. Verify that your presentation software (PowerPoint, Google Slides, Keynote, etc.) is in focus and in presentation mode. 3. Check for any interference that might affect the wireless signal. |
| Limited wireless range. | 1. Ensure there are no large metallic objects or other wireless devices causing interference between the remote and the USB receiver. 2. Move closer to the computer. |
